Kopon, Theresa R. (nee Lopes) Age 82, died January 28th, 2015, in Glenview, IL. Loving wife of the late Andrew Kopon, Sr.; dear mother of Andrew Jr. (Lynn), Deborah Kelly, and Thomas (Andrea); loving sister of Sylvia (Gene) Bator; adoring grandmother of Derek, Owen, Colette, Matthew Kelly, Thomas, Benjamin, Haley and Christopher; cherished aunt of Greg and Eugene Bator; fond grand-aunt to many. Born and raised in Newark, NJ. After marrying her husband, Andrew, they settled in Sayreville, NJ, where they raised their three children, and later retired to Marco Island, FL, for many years. Teri was a kind and dear friend to many. Funeral Mass for family and friends will be celebrated Saturday, February 7th, 2015, at 10:30 a.m., at Our Lady of Perpetual Help Catholic Church, 1775 Grove St. (at Church St.), Glenview. Interment private. Funeral info: 847-673-6111 or www.habenfuneral.com.
